What exactly is LPG and how could it be created?
LPG means liquefied petroleum fuel and is a sort of 'liquid fuel' that may be utilized as fuel for various purposes, which includes powering automobiles.
Also generally known as butane and propane fuel, or autogas in motoring circles, it is the by-solution on the processing of pure gas liquids and also the refining of crude oil.
When usually it had been intentionally burnt off and squandered, in the previous couple of a long time it has been recognised as a flexible minimal-carbon gas – and utilized productively.
Although the phrase ‘liquid gasoline’ seems to become a contradiction in phrases, it actually describes a clear gas that turns to liquid when subjected to strain or cooling: it’s this attribute which allows it to be saved in tanks in a car.
Most petrol automobiles is often equipped by having an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Gasoline) conversion, turning them into ‘twin-gas cars’ which can operate on LPG and petrol. Some brands, like Dacia, have sold conversions from the factory.

Why can it be no more broadly made use of?
Though LPG is greatly used by properties and enterprises, lower than just one percent of vehicles on United kingdom streets are fuelled by it.
There are a selection of reasons why Lots of individuals are unwilling to transform their car to run on LPG but among the most important explanations is the lack of incentives from your United kingdom Govt.
While cars and trucks transformed by authorised providers may qualify to save lots of on car excise obligation (VED), by getting classed as an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 vehicle, the latest rules mean these only help you save £ten a year on road tax.
Very like electric vehicles, it’s a ‘chicken and egg’ state of affairs. With LPG-converted cars symbolizing these kinds of a little proportion of all automobiles on UK streets, there’s tiny incentive for filling stations to provide LPG. And if it’s difficult to find filling stations stocking it, motorists might be hesitant to convert to LPG.
A lot of people don’t recognize the advantages and disadvantages of operating an LPG auto. With no very same incentives as electrical cars, LPG only isn’t becoming promoted in the united kingdom. Many motorists basically aren’t aware of its existence.
Drivers also are worried about the cost. Converting a petrol motor vehicle to run on LPG can Expense about £2,000, and there’s no ensure from the United kingdom government that it gained’t elevate responsibilities on LPG Down the road. The price of LPG has also greater significantly in the final handful of years, slashing prospective discounts.
This uncertainty will make it difficult to sell an LPG-converted car, meaning you’ll click here struggle to get your a refund if you are doing purchase a conversion after which you can provide the vehicle.
While some car or truck brands have up to now experimented with offering factory-suit LPG kits on new models (you might locate ‘dual-fuel’ Fords, Dacias, Vauxhalls, Protons and Saabs inside the classifieds), they all sold in little numbers and, as such, only Dacia sells new LPG transformed cars and trucks now.

How offered is LPG?
One more reason why A lot of people are reluctant to transform their auto to run on LPG is The issue find fuel stations that present it.
According to the United kingdom trade Affiliation for the LPG sector, UKLPG, you will find 1,four hundred LPG refuelling stations across the nation in comparison with all-around eight,350 filling stations All round.
Which means it’s more challenging to locate L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ly if you reside in a very rural area in which filling stations are scarcer.
It can be getting easier to locate LPG stockists, even though. You will discover now various Web sites and cellphone apps showing your nearest LPG supplier, and in some cases allowing you Assess charges.
A variety of the large gas station chains at times supply LPG, like Shell, BP and Esso, as do supermarket pet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
